释义 | screech verb[ I ] uk /skriːtʃ/ us /skriːtʃ/ to make an unpleasant, loud, high noise: 尖叫;发出刺耳声 She was screeching at him at the top of her voice.她冲他声嘶力竭地尖叫着。 He was screeching with pain/laughter.他疼得大叫/笑得直叫。 [ + speech ]"Don't you dare touch me!" she screeched.“你敢碰我!”她大声叫道。 The car screeched to a halt/standstill(= stopped very suddenly, making a loud high noise).汽车嘎的一声刹住了。 figurativeThe economic recovery is likely to screech to a halt/standstill(= stop very suddenly) if taxes are increased.倘若加税,经济复苏很可能会突然止步。 Compare creakverb squeakverb(SOUND) screamverb(MAKE NOISE) squealverb Shouting & screaming barracking bawl bellow bray burst burst out call (something) out clamour cry cry out ejaculate give someone a shoutidiom holler howl raise shout shouty squawk the hairdryer treatment thunder screech noun[ C ] uk /skriːtʃ/ us /skriːtʃ/ a long, loud, high noise that is unpleasant to hear: 长而刺耳的尖叫声 He let out a loud screech.他发出了一声尖叫。 The truck stopped with a screech of brakes.卡车在一阵刺耳的急刹车尖啸声中停了下来。 Compare creaknoun squeaknoun screamnoun(NOISE) squealnoun Sounds made by objects, movement or impact bang around bleep boop choo-choo chuff clap along click away crunch honk plop resonance rumble spit squeak susurrus swoosh thrum thunk tick-tock ticking screech | American Dictionaryscreech verb[ I ] us/skritʃ/ to make a long, loud, high noise: They clapped their hands and screeched with laughter. A semitrailer truck screeched to a halt (= stopped suddenly with a long, loud, high noise of its brakes) . screechnoun[ C ]us/skritʃ/ The truck stopped with a screech of brakes.
